As a Maintenance Engineer you will be ensuring the operation of electrical, mechanical, hydraulic & pneumatic equipment and completing preventative maintenance. You prioritize the safety of yourself, your coworkers, and the company. 

The Maintenance Engineer is self-motivated and works with a sense of urgency. You work closely with operators and site teams to increase uptime, which helps keep food moving quickly to our stores and communities. If you’re ready to make a difference, let’s talk!

Here is a list of most of the responsibilities that may be asked of you: 

Observes all company safety policies and procedures as well as maintain good housekeeping, GMP and Global Food Safety practices  Changeover, repair and troubleshoot all plant production equipment   Identification of complex problems with mechanical, pneumatic, electrical, hydraulic issues on all associated equipment (conveyors, compressors, chillers, programmable controllers, robots); review related information to develop and evaluate options and implement solutions  Able to understand and complete Preventative Maintenance based on Preventative Maintenance schedules  Perform routine maintenance on equipment and determine when and what kind of maintenance is needed  Responsive to maintenance requests in a timely manner and complete maintenance reports as required  Maintain plant equipment to ensure maximum efficiency  Ability to work with vendors and/or contractors as required  Ensure spare parts or services are ordered as required  Implement operational improvements (spoilage, downtime, line speeds, etc.)  Train others to operate equipment and produce products safely and efficiently  Maintain organization of spare parts  Maintain a clean and organized work area  Perform other duties as assigned by manager or supervisor  Complete special projects and duties as assigned  Continuously monitor and physically inspect production equipment  Diagnose mechanical problems and determine how to correct them- checking blueprints- repair manuals- or parts catalogs- as necessary  Dismantle and reassemble machines to fit or replace necessary parts  Rebuild/ fabrication of equipment  Welding mild and stainless steel  Complete work orders  Maintain logs and records  Investigates electrical and instrument equipment failures and develops action plans to eliminate repetitive failures  Locates sources of problems by observing mechanical devices in operation  Provides mechanical maintenance information by answering questions and requests  Other duties as assigned within the scope of the role

We believe the successful candidate has these qualifications and experience: 

High School Degree or equivalent  2+ years in a manufacturing/production environment  Experience with mechanical and/or electrical repair required  You have knowledge of fabrication, machine shop tools, hydraulics and/or pneumatics  You have ability to read and follow schematics, electrical diagrams, and blueprints  LME (Limited Maintenance Electrical) License preferred
